summaryrefslogtreecommitdiffstats
path: root/llvm/lib/Transforms/LevelRaise.cpp
diff options
context:
space:
mode:
authorChris Lattner <sabre@nondot.org>2002-10-08 21:34:15 +0000
committerChris Lattner <sabre@nondot.org>2002-10-08 21:34:15 +0000
commit736709feda0e85ea5848802d7aded18684fb0e1a (patch)
treef9e7dab33dfbb88ca124c8e4417740126034a2fc /llvm/lib/Transforms/LevelRaise.cpp
parented5fabe19b3590ba17c6f1b50792cacca8d262b7 (diff)
downloadbcm5719-llvm-736709feda0e85ea5848802d7aded18684fb0e1a.tar.gz
bcm5719-llvm-736709feda0e85ea5848802d7aded18684fb0e1a.zip
- Checkin LARGE number of Changes to CEE pass that will make it much more
powerful, but that are largely disabled. The basic idea here is that it is trying to forward branches across basic blocks that have PHI nodes in it, which are crucial to be able to handle cases like whet.ll. Unfortunately we are not updating SSA correctly, causing sim.c to die, and I don't have time to fix the regression now, so I must disable the functionality. llvm-svn: 4077
Diffstat (limited to 'llvm/lib/Transforms/LevelRaise.cpp')
0 files changed, 0 insertions, 0 deletions
OpenPOWER on IntegriCloud